Back again with another Head to Head battle of RAW editing between Greg and Jared. This weeks photo is an interior shot captured with the Nikon D3000 and Nikon 14-24 2.8 taken in Italian restaurant. You will get your chance to edit and upload this RAW file with us, read below for details.
This is a tough photo to edit as you have to decide if you are going to let the windows blow out or try to balance the inside light with outside. I chose to focus on getting the inside processing to where I wanted and let outside blow out. I can say that my edit this week goes snap crackle pop and you will be surprised which slider I actually used.
Greg decide to go with balancing the light inside and out as much as possible. His edit resulted in a more realistic feel which looks like what you would see if you walked in yourself.

Firstly i cropped the image so there was no dead space and it was just the pigeon. I then started off by messing around the magic wand on the tiles and decided to change them about and make them look more interesting. I kept changing each individual tile to a different gradient to make them look stand out. I then used the lasso tool around the pigeon and enhanced the pigeon by making the contrast better and then turning the brightness down a bit too.
